Hello everyone my name is Brian. I drive a silver evo ix and i currently stock besides an intake and exhaust. New to the Evo scene but not new to modding cars. Definatly want to be in the 350-400 HP range. was thinking more of the lines of
Intake
Exhaust
02 dump
injectors
STOCK turbo
Cams...i heard the csc stage 1's were the best match? any truth?
lower intercooler piping
manual boost controller
boost,wideband, scan gauge
fuel pump
i was told the upgraded intercooler would be a waste for NJ weather and that the upper IC pipe doenst really do much besides spool time
im all about not doing wasteful mods. like if a upper intercooler pipe for example gave me 2whp for 300 bucks...thats pointless to me..you know what im saying? best bang for my buck is what im looking for but daily drivability and reliablilty is main importance.
if anyone has anything to add please do so. are any of my mods useless or not to helpful for what im doing?
like i said im new to modding my evo and would greatly appreciate some insight from some Veterans
thanks alot and thanks in advanced!!!!

Here is what I would do if I was starting from scratch.
Perrin Intake
ETS LP2 LICP OR JMF/CBRD LICP
Depending on what kind of battery setup you want to run:
ETS UICP for Stock Battery OR CBRD UICP (CBRD has their own stock battery tray that works with their UICP)
MAP Ported Exhaust Manifold
MAP/TiTek O2 Housing
TiTek Downpipe
3" catless exhaust (unless you want to keep a cat, then I'd run a Mil.Spec race cat)
GSC S2 Camshafts (S1's are a complete waste of time)
Kiggly Springs
Depending on what Boost Control you want to run:
Hallman Pro MBC
OR
OmniPower 4bar MAP Sensor
GrimmSpeed 3-port Boost Solenoid
For injectors, assuming you might move on to an upgraded stock frame turbo:
PTE 1000cc Low Impedance (same as stock)
OR
FIC 900cc High Impedance or FIC 1100cc High Impedance (Need to run the Spoolin'Up High-Z Injector Resistor Pack Bypass instead of cutting your resistor box out)
If you run the High Impedance injectors, you'll need to find a tuner that has the patience/know how to tune them. Some don't like to mess with/figure them out.
That's what I would do if I started over again.
